Introducing this 1956 Bentley S1 Right-Hand-Drive Saloon, finished in an elegant two-tone combination of Shell Grey and Midnight Blue, complemented by a gray interior accented with classic wood trim. This example reflects Bentleys traditional craftsmanship and understated presence from the post-war era.
Equipped with an automatic transmission with steering-column control and powered by a straight-six engine featuring dual SU carburetors. Exterior details include a single exhaust outlet, chrome trim, chrome bumpers with overriders, Lucas front fog lights, a chrome radiator grille, the iconic Flying B hood ornament, white-line tires, and chrome hubcaps. Additional equipment includes a jack, tool kit, and a full-size spare tire perfectly fitted in the trunk.
Inside, the cabin offers comfortable bench seating, a three-spoke steering wheel, Smiths instrumentation, and classic wood accents throughout. Convenience features include vent windows, a dash-mounted rearview mirror, a push-button radio, glove box, rear-passenger vanity mirrors, and rear folding picnic tables - an iconic luxury touch of the era.
